Accommodation Description:
With breathtaking views, 400 acres of picturesque parkland and a stunning 14th century manor, the Marriott St Pierre Hotel & Country Club is an idyllic retreat. The resort, set in the rolling hills of South Wales, features the perfect blend of ancient architecture and modern amenities. Elegant rooms offer luxury bedding, dedicated workspace and 24-hour room service

A dream-like getaway for the body and soul, the Marriott St Pierre offers a fitness club, tennis courts and outdoor activities set within the rolling Welsh countryside. Enjoy the summer days overlooking the ornamental lake or while away a winter's evening resting by spectacular log fires. When ready to dine, choose from the oak-panelled, traditional Morgans Restaurant or the contemporary Zest Bar
